Dreaming about wasps can leave you with an uneasy feeling when you wake up. That is not unusual: these insects are often associated with danger, defense, irritation, and conflict. However, a dream is not a literal prediction. It often works as a mirror of something you are feeling, avoiding, or trying to resolve.



The key is to look at what the wasps were doing, how you reacted, and which emotion was strongest. Seeing a single wasp does not mean the same thing as finding yourself in front of a swarm, being stung, or managing to get away without fear.



General meaning of dreaming about wasps



In symbolic terms, wasps may represent a situation that puts you on the defensive. Perhaps there is an unfinished conversation, someone crossing your boundaries, or a concern that has been building up quietly.



They may also appear when you feel irritated or frustrated. Sometimes you adapt too much, say yes to avoid problems, and then, suddenly, your mind expresses that discomfort during sleep. The wasp does not always point to an external enemy: it may reflect your own pent-up anger.



Ask yourself honestly: What situation is making me tense? With whom am I being patient when, in truth, I need to set a boundary? Is there something small that I am letting grow until it becomes bothersome?



Dreaming that wasps attack or chase you



If wasps attack you, chase you, or try to sting you, the dream may reflect that you are going through a period of pressure. Perhaps you feel questioned, exposed, or threatened by a real conflict. It does not have to be something serious: an argument at work, a tense atmosphere at home, or a hurtful comment can leave its mark.



This type of dream often invites you to consider how you are protecting your well-being. Not everything is resolved by confronting it immediately. Sometimes it is better to take some distance, think calmly, and choose the right moment to talk.



If you manage to escape in the dream, it may suggest that you are already finding ways to get out of an uncomfortable dynamic. If you freeze, perhaps you need support or more time to sort out what you feel. Dreaming about a wasp sting



A sting usually symbolizes a recent emotional wound. It may be a criticism, a disappointment, a small betrayal, or a phrase that hurt you more than you wanted to admit. It does not mean someone is going to harm you: it speaks of an emotion that needs attention.



Notice where the wasp stings you and what you do afterward. If you seek help, the dream may be suggesting that you should not carry everything alone. If you remove the stinger or heal the wound, there is a positive image: you are in the process of healing and learning to take care of yourself.



Dreaming about wasps without them attacking you



Seeing wasps without them attacking you may indicate that you are observing tension from a certain distance. Perhaps you notice a problem, but it does not involve you directly yet. It can also be a sign of intuition: you sense that something is not entirely clear and prefer to watch before acting.



This scene advises you to stay calm. Observing is not the same as being passive. It means giving yourself space to understand the context instead of reacting impulsively. If there are signs of discomfort in a relationship or at work, take note of the facts before drawing conclusions.



Dreaming about a wasp nest or a swarm of wasps



A wasp nest usually represents accumulated matters. There may be many small annoyances, pending tasks, or bottled-up emotions that are already becoming difficult to ignore. A swarm, on the other hand, can express the feeling of being surrounded by demands, opinions, or conflicts.



This dream encourages you to take things one step at a time. Do not try to solve ten problems in one afternoon. Choose one, define a specific boundary, and take one realistic step. For example, reply to a message you have been putting off, ask for a clear conversation, or set aside an uninterrupted hour to organize what is urgent.
